---
title: "Transcript.Entry.reasoning(_:)"
framework: foundationmodels
role: symbol
role_heading: Case
path: "foundationmodels/transcript/entry/reasoning(_:)"
---

# Transcript.Entry.reasoning(_:)

Reasoning from the model.

## Declaration

```swift
case reasoning(Transcript.Reasoning)
```

## See Also

### Entry cases

- [Transcript.Entry.instructions(_:)](foundationmodels/transcript/entry/instructions(_:).md)
- [Transcript.Entry.prompt(_:)](foundationmodels/transcript/entry/prompt(_:).md)
- [Transcript.Entry.response(_:)](foundationmodels/transcript/entry/response(_:).md)
- [Transcript.Response](foundationmodels/transcript/response.md)
- [Transcript.Entry.toolCalls(_:)](foundationmodels/transcript/entry/toolcalls(_:).md)
- [Transcript.ToolCalls](foundationmodels/transcript/toolcalls.md)
- [Transcript.ToolCall](foundationmodels/transcript/toolcall.md)
- [Transcript.Entry.toolOutput(_:)](foundationmodels/transcript/entry/tooloutput(_:).md)
- [Transcript.ToolOutput](foundationmodels/transcript/tooloutput.md)
